The Critical Role of Track Rollers

Track rollers, also known as carrier rollers, form the backbone of tracked undercarriage systems. These components function much like train wheels, bearing the machine's entire weight while guiding tracks smoothly across surfaces. Their importance becomes evident through three primary functions:

  • Weight Distribution: These rollers directly support the massive weight of excavators, bulldozers, and similar heavy machinery, often bearing loads of several tons per roller. Without proper weight distribution, equipment would become immobile or suffer structural damage.
  • Stability Control: The roller system prevents lateral track movement, particularly during turns, maintaining proper alignment and preventing derailment that could lead to operational downtime or safety hazards.
  • Environmental Resistance: Constantly exposed to mud, water, abrasive particles, and extreme impacts, quality rollers must demonstrate exceptional durability and wear resistance to maintain performance in harsh conditions.
Essential Characteristics of Quality Track Rollers

To meet the demands of heavy equipment operation, premium track rollers must incorporate several critical design elements:

  • Wear-Resistant Rims: The contact surface between roller and track requires hardened materials capable of withstanding constant friction. Advanced heat treatment processes enhance surface durability against abrasion.
  • Advanced Sealing Systems: Multi-layered sealing technologies protect internal bearings from contamination by water, dirt, and debris, significantly extending component lifespan.
  • Optimized Rolling Resistance: Precision engineering reduces energy loss during operation, improving fuel efficiency while decreasing wear on both rollers and tracks.
Selecting the Right Track Rollers

When choosing replacement rollers, several factors demand careful consideration:

  • Material Composition: High-grade alloy steels with proper heat treatment provide the necessary strength and wear characteristics for demanding applications.
  • Manufacturing Precision: Consistent quality requires advanced machining processes and rigorous quality control measures throughout production.
  • Sealing Technology: Effective protection against environmental contaminants prevents premature bearing failure, a common cause of roller malfunction.
